Ingredients
Scale
Wet Ingredients
- â…” cup coconut oil, melted
- â…” cup cacao powder
- â…“ cup maple syrup or honey
Dry Ingredients
- 1 ½ cups quick oats (rolled oats work too)
Instructions
- Combine Wet Ingredients: In a large bowl, add the melted coconut oil, cacao powder, and maple syrup (or honey).
- Mix Thoroughly: Whisk the ingredients until the mixture is smooth and well combined, ensuring the cacao powder is fully incorporated.
- Add Oats: Add the quick oats (or rolled oats) to the bowl with the wet mixture.
- Stir to Combine: Stir until the oats are evenly coated with the chocolate mixture, forming a thick batter.
- Shape Cookies: Spoon the mixture onto a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
- Form Cookies: Shape the mixture into 12 evenly sized cookies on the baking sheet.
- Freeze Cookies: Freeze the cookies for 1 hour, or until they are firm and set.
- Remove from Sheet: Peel the cookies off the parchment paper carefully once they are firm.
- Store Properly: Transfer the cookies to an airtight container to maintain freshness.
- Refrigerate or Freeze: Store the cookies in the refrigerator or freezer depending on your preference.
Notes
- Use quick oats for a softer texture or rolled oats for a chewier bite.
- Maple syrup makes the recipe vegan, while honey can be used for a sweeter variation but is not vegan.
- These cookies should be kept chilled to maintain their shape and texture.
- You can substitute cacao powder with unsweetened cocoa powder if preferred.
- For added crunch, consider folding in chopped nuts or seeds.
